What Is Cash App Bank Name and Address?

Cash App is a popular mobile payment service that allows users to send and receive money through their smartphones. It is owned and operated by Square, Inc., a financial services and digital payment company. While Cash App provides a seamless and convenient way to manage your money, many users often wonder about the bank name and address associated with their Cash App accounts.

Cash App Bank Name:
Cash App does not have a traditional bank name as it is not a bank itself. However, it partners with Sutton Bank, a member of the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C), to provide banking services to its users. When you open a Cash App account, you get a unique account and routing number associated with Sutton Bank.

Cash App Bank Address:
As Cash App is a digital platform, it does not have a physical bank address. The partnership with Sutton Bank enables Cash App to provide banking services remotely through its mobile app.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Cash App Bank Name and Address:

1. Is Cash App a bank?
No, Cash App is not a bank. It is a mobile payment service that allows users to manage their money through their smartphones.

2. What is the bank name associated with Cash App?
Cash App partners with Sutton Bank to provide banking services to its users.

3. Can I visit a Cash App bank branch?
No, Cash App does not have any physical branches as it is a digital platform.

4. Is my money safe with Cash App?
Yes, Cash App takes security seriously and employs various measures to protect your money and personal information.

5. Where can I find my Cash App account and routing number?
You can find your account and routing number in the Cash App settings under the “Direct Deposit” section.

6. Can I use my Cash App account and routing number for direct deposits?
Yes, you can use the account and routing number associated with your Cash App account for direct deposits.

7. Can I link my Cash App account to other banks?
Yes, you can link your Cash App account to other banks by adding them as external accounts in the Cash App settings.

8. What happens if I close my Cash App account?
If you close your Cash App account, your associated bank account with Sutton Bank will also be closed.
